MicroVision, a leader in MEMS-based solid-state LiDAR and augmented reality micro-display technology, announced the appointment of Christine Chambers as Chief Financial Officer, effective immediately. The announcement was made on August 11, 2026.
Chambers brings over 20 years of financial leadership experience in the technology sector. She previously served as CFO at several public and private companies, including a tenure at a leading semiconductor firm. Her expertise includes financial planning, capital markets, and corporate strategy.
"We are thrilled to welcome Christine to the MicroVision team," said Sumit Sharma, CEO of MicroVision. "Her extensive financial acumen and strategic insight will be invaluable as we continue to scale our business and drive shareholder value."
Chambers succeeds Steve Holt, who served as interim CFO. She will be responsible for overseeing all financial operations, including accounting, treasury, and investor relations.
